What is embedded payroll and what does it mean for the industry?
In this episode, Matt walks through the emerging market of embeddable payroll platforms, a unique new trend in the payroll industry. This is something that we have to be familiar with for us to know how to play in the new era of payroll technology. Matt covers the following and more in this episode:
What are Embeddable Payroll Platforms?
Who are the major players today?
Who are their target audiences?
The current stage or maturity level of this technology and where is it going.
Three Takeaways
Embeddable payroll systems are back-end APIs that are made to help vertical software companies to embed payroll directly into their platform.
It's not necessarily anything new compared to what we're used to in this market, it's just a new approach.
Though this is getting high valuations and raising tons of money, there might still be a handful of problems, such as getting the people set up, selling it, as well as the attachment rate, or how many of them actually opt in once things are set up.

Hiring a Virtual Assistant | Should you leverage offshore talent to grow your payroll company?
A lot of people are interested in leveraging offshore talent to move their business forward. While this is not a new thing, there are still a lot of limiting beliefs about what you can get help with from offshore teammates.
People are worried about the level of skill, getting screwed over, worried about the quality of the work, don’t trust the systems, and don’t know how to get started.
We are going to help you navigate this. We have completed over 100 contracts with offshore assistants and specialists ranging from general virtual assistants to highly skilled professionals.
We have spent well into the six figures with offshore talent over the last few years and it provides a nice supplement to our local team.
Our mindset is that we can create far more “onshore” jobs by leveraging contract talent to help us grow. In this episode we covered the following and more:
The types of tasks and projects you can offshore
Where to find remote talent
How to set your offshore teammates (and yourself) up for success
Lessons learned from our experience and how to apply it yourself
Three Takeaways
Creating clear expectations and SOP's is the only way to have success with offshore assistants.
Be diligent and patient when hiring. Make sure you have a process in place for evaluating talent.
Your offshore team should be a supplement to your local team and do basic tasks to start and grow over time.

Growing Through Acquisition - When does it make sense to acquire payroll companies?
In this episode, Matt chats with Matt Morley about acquiring payroll companies or payroll books of business. Matt is the Chief Investment Officer at Pendleton Street Business Advisors. His responsibilities include business analysis, investment research, and coordinating work-product for client engagements. In this episode, Matt and Matt (Matt squared) discuss the following and more:
Should you grow organically or via acquisition?
The challenges of growing via acquisition
How to evaluate and finance deals
Subscribe Now!
Apple | Google | Spotify
Three Takeaways
Acquisitions allow you to grow faster than organic growth and provide built-in infrastructure and opportunities for operational improvement.
Don’t ignore the obvious downsides of a deal. The light will shine on all aspects of a deal before it closes.
Deals are not as hard to finance as you think. The SBA programs are not only good financing mechanisms but also help to evaluate the deal itself.

The Value of Niching Down | How Mike Ritzema Grew a Niche Payroll Company
In this episode, Matt chats with Mike Ritzema about niching down and focusing on one industry. Mike Ritzema is the President and founder of Superior Trucking Payroll Service. In this episode, Matt and Mike discuss the following and more:
"The riches are in the niches" - how to stay focused on one industry.
Should you create your own software? Pros and cons of programming your own software.
Anyone who is an expert in everything, is an expert in nothing. Stay in your lane.
How to get traction in a niche.
Three Takeaways
You have a larger addressable market by niching to an industry vs. going local. Mike could never sell to all the trucking companies. Don't have a scarcity mindset.
When you focus on one industry or niche, you create *positive* forced constraints. You are marketing, serving, and speaking directly to your target audience at all times.
There is less competition when you are focused on one industry. You differentiate naturally and can better serve your target market. It is easier to acquire customers, hire, and grow.
